Ions: other functions of the cardiovascular system are, stabilization of body temperature, prevention of the loss of body fluids via the clotting process, stabilization of ph and electrolyte balance. Figure 20. 1b the composition of whole blood (1 of 2) Immunoglobulins: attack pathogens: transport globulins: transport ions and hormones, fibrinogens (largest of the plasma proteins) & least numerous. If someone has a problem with blood clots you might not have enough fibrinogens. Figure 20. 1c the composition of whole blood (1 of 2) Formed elements: structure of rbcs, biconcave disc, thin central region, measure about 7. 7 microns in diameter, lack cell organelles, lack a nucleus (anucelated, contain hemoglobin. Formed elements: rbc life span and circulation, circulating rbcs lack: A nucleus: all organelles (specifically mitochondria, which produce. Atp: due to the lack of a nucleus and organelles, the life span is only about, 120 days.
